[Apache Spark](https://spark.apache.org) is an open-source cluster computing framework originally developed in the AMPLab at UC Berkeley. In contrast to Hadoop's two-stage disk-based MapReduce paradigm, Spark's in-memory primitives provide performance up to 100 times faster for certain applications. By allowing user programs to load data into a cluster's memory and query it repeatedly, Spark is well-suited to machine learning algorithms. ## Installation Install the [apache-spark](https://aur.archlinux.org/packages/apache-spark/) package. ## Configuration Some environment variables are set in `/etc/profile.d/apache-spark.sh`. | ENV | Value | Description | | PATH | `$PATH:/opt/apache-spark/bin` | Spark binaries | You may need to adjust your `PATH` [environment variable](/index.php/Environment_variable "Environment variable") if your shell inhibits `/etc/profile.d`: ``` export PATH=$PATH:/opt/apache-spark/bin ``` ## Enable R support The [R](/index.php/R "R") package [sparkR](https://spark.apache.org/docs/latest/sparkr.html) is distributed with the package but not built during installation. To connect to Spark from R you must first build the package by running ``` # $SPARK_HOME/R/install-dev.sh ``` as described in `$SPARK_HOME/R/README.md`. You may also wish to build the package documentation following the instructions in `$SPARK_HOME/R/DOCUMENTATION.md`. Once the sparkR R package has been built you can connect using `/usr/bin/sparkR`.
